Bonding enhanced with baby through baby massage

Baby massage is an ancient art which is relaxing for baby. It can improve sleep patterns, enhance development, and boost immunity. Much research has been done into the positive effects and benefits of massage for pre-term infants to include weight increase and enhanced growth. Baby massage can also help with post natal depression. Other benefits of baby massage are pain relief, for example colic and constipation. For you, it can help with relaxation and give you a deeper awareness both physically and emotionally of your baby and strengthen the parental bond.
